Should You Buy a 1985 GMC WIA?
The 1985 GMC WIA is a classic regular cab truck that embodies the ruggedness and reliability characteristic of the GMC brand. Powered by a 5.7L V8 engine, it delivers 160 horsepower and a robust 315 lb-ft of torque, making it suitable for various tasks, from light towing to daily driving. The 4-speed automatic transmission offers a smooth driving experience, although fuel efficiency remains unspecified. This truck is designed for those who appreciate vintage vehicles with a straightforward, no-frills approach to utility and performance.
